Choosing the Right Packing Materials for Fragile Items

Selecting appropriate packing materials is crucial for safeguarding delicate possessions. Begin by assessing the type of items you need to protect, such as glassware, ceramics, or electronics. Each of these requires specific cushioning to prevent damage.

Bubble wrap is an excellent choice as it offers superior shock absorption. Wrapping each fragile piece individually can help mitigate impacts during transportation. Additionally, packing peanuts or crumpled paper provide extra cushion, filling voids in boxes and preventing movement.

Sturdy boxes are equally important; opt for double-walled options for heavier items. Ensure that the boxes are appropriately sized–too large can lead to shifting, while too small may cause stress on the contents.

Labeling boxes with “Fragile” helps inform movers of the special care needed. Utilizing moving precautions, such as securing items with tape and reinforcing box corners, will add another layer of protection.

Strategies for Organizing Items Before Relocation

Prior to relocation, an organized approach is crucial for protecting items and minimizing risks. Begin by categorizing belongings into distinct groups, such as essentials, non-essentials, valuables, and fragile goods. This helps in prioritizing what should be packed first and ensures that delicate pieces receive appropriate attention.

Next, consider creating an inventory list. Documenting each item not only assists in tracking possessions but also aids in determining insurance options should any unforeseen issues arise. A detailed list provides clarity and can ease the stress of uncertainty while focusing on item protection.

Utilizing clear labeling on boxes enhances organization throughout the relocation process. Mark boxes with their contents, destination rooms, and fragility status. This simple strategy allows for efficient unpacking, reduces the likelihood of items getting misplaced, and supports moving precautions.

Best Practices for Loading and Unloading Moving Trucks

Executing a seamless operation while lifting and placing items in a moving vehicle is key to maintaining item protection throughout the process. Carefully strategizing these actions can minimize damage and stress.

Prior to loading, assess the items to categorize them based on weight and fragility. This classification will inform how to load them securely:

  • Heavier items: Place these at the bottom of the truck to create a stable base.
  • Fragile pieces: Wrap them in bubble wrap or blankets to cushion against impact.
  • Long items: Utilize vertical storage for items such as mirrors or large artwork.

Incorporating safety measures during loading can further enhance the protection of each item:

  • Use moving straps to secure larger items in place, preventing movement while in transit.
  • Employ dollies or hand trucks for heavy furniture to reduce physical strain and prevent slipping.
  • Ensure proper team coordination while lifting to avoid accidents.

Upon arrival, unloading should follow a structured approach as well:

  • Assess surroundings: Clear the designated unloading area to allow for easy access.
  • Unload logically: Take out items that will be used first or are less fragile before accessing others.
  • Inspect for damage: Check each piece as it is unloaded to identify any issues before they go into storage or a new location.

Using Technology to Keep Track of Your Items During Transit

Incorporating modern technology can enhance item protection during transportation. Mobile apps and software solutions allow for real-time tracking, ensuring you are informed about the location of your possessions throughout the relocation process. This provides an added layer of comfort and assurance.

Barcode scanning and QR codes can be highly beneficial. By labeling your boxes with these codes, you can easily track and manage your inventory. Scanning items upon packing ensures that nothing gets misplaced or overlooked, and you can confirm that everything has arrived at your new destination.

Utilizing cloud storage for inventories is also a good practice. Keeping a digital list of your items, along with images, can be advantageous should you need to claim any insurance options. This documentation serves as evidence of item conditions prior to transit, further supporting your item protection efforts.
